CVE-2026-59691

Опубликовано: 08 июл. 2026
Источник: redhat
CVSS3: 7.1

Описание

A heap buffer overflow vulnerability was found in GStreamer's rfbsrc plugin. When a client connects to a malicious RFB/VNC server that advertises a 16bpp framebuffer and sends Hextile-encoded updates, the Hextile background fill path writes 32-bit pixel values into a buffer allocated for 16-bit pixels. This type mismatch causes an out-of-bounds heap write that can lead to denial of service (process crash) and potential memory corruption.

Отчет

This vulnerability is rated as Important severity because it is a heap out-of-bounds write reachable over the network, though exploitation requires user interaction (connecting to a malicious VNC server). The rfbsrc plugin is shipped as part of gstreamer1-plugins-bad-free in Red Hat Enterprise Linux 8, 9, 10, and Red Hat In-Vehicle Operating System (RHIVOS). A user must actively connect a GStreamer pipeline to a malicious RFB/VNC server to trigger this vulnerability. Code execution has not been demonstrated but cannot be ruled out for heap overflows. This is in the same code area as CVE-2026-52720, a few lines further down.

Меры по смягчению последствий

There is no complete mitigation for this vulnerability. The following measures can reduce risk:

  1. Do not connect GStreamer pipelines using rfbsrc to untrusted or unknown VNC servers.
  2. If the rfbsrc plugin is not required, remove the librfb plugin shared object from the GStreamer plugins directory (typically /usr/lib64/gstreamer-1.0/libgstrfbsrc.so).
  3. Network-level controls (firewall rules) can restrict outbound VNC connections to trusted servers only.
